
*President Donald Trump is calling for the cancellation of the troubled Freedom 250 concert series after more than half of the announced performers withdrew within days of the lineup being unveiled.
In a pair of Truth Social posts Saturday, Trump lashed out at artists who backed away from the patriotic concert series and suggested replacing them with a rally featuring himself as the main attraction.
The irony is that Freedom 250, the nonprofit organization founded by Trump to help commemorate America’s upcoming 250th birthday, was responsible for booking the performers he later described as “overpriced” and “third-rate.”
“We should have a giant MAKE AMERICA GREAT AGAIN RALLY, for 250, instead of having overpriced singers, who nobody wants to hear, whose music is boring, and yet who do nothing but complain,” Trump wrote Saturday night, Variety is reporting.
Trump Proposes Replacing Artists with Himself
Earlier Saturday, Trump floated the idea of turning the event into what amounted to a presidential showcase.
In a lengthy Truth Social post, he suggested replacing departing performers with “the Number One Attraction anywhere in the World,” referring to himself as “the man who gets much larger audiences than Elvis in his prime” and “the Greatest President in History (THE GOAT!).”
Trump said he was considering an “AMERICA IS BACK Rally” at the same Washington location originally intended for the music event.
According to reporting cited by Variety, Freedom 250 adviser Danielle Alvarez later confirmed plans for Trump to kick off the Great American State Fair with an opening ceremony celebrating the nation’s 250th birthday.
Artists Began Dropping Out Almost Immediately
The Freedom 250 concert series was announced Wednesday and quickly ran into trouble.
Morris Day was among the first artists to distance himself from the event, describing his appearance as merely a “rumor.” Young MC followed, saying he believed the event had been presented as nonpartisan.
The list of withdrawals soon grew to include the Commodores, Martina McBride and Bret Michaels.
Michaels later said he had hoped to participate in support of veterans causes but became concerned after the event became politically divisive.
Within roughly 48 hours, five of the nine announced acts had exited the lineup.
Some Performers Are Still on Board
Not everyone has withdrawn from the lineup.
Vanilla Ice has publicly stated he still intends to perform despite the controversy. Fab Morvan, best known as one half of Milli Vanilli, has also remained committed to the event.
Freedom Williams of C&C Music Factory has said he is undecided, while Flo Rida has not publicly addressed the growing backlash.
That makes Trump’s broadside against the lineup particularly awkward, considering at least some of the performers he appeared to lump together as undesirable acts are still willing to appear.
Questions Grow About ‘Nonpartisan’ Branding
Freedom 250 has promoted its events as nonpartisan celebrations of America’s 250th anniversary.
However, several artists who withdrew indicated they were uncomfortable with the political controversy surrounding the concerts, while critics have questioned whether an organization founded by Trump can realistically position itself as politically neutral.
Those concerns may only intensify if Trump ultimately becomes the featured attraction at an event originally promoted as a bipartisan celebration of the nation’s founding.

What was intended as a high-profile patriotic music series has instead become a story about artist withdrawals, political backlash and a president publicly criticizing performers selected by his own organization.
Whether the Freedom 250 concerts proceed as planned, are dramatically reworked, or ultimately become a Trump-centered rally remains unclear.
For now, the biggest headline surrounding Freedom 250 isn’t who’s performing. It’s that the organizer appears ready to cancel the show after the talent started leaving.
